1. Research Local Market Conditions
Bayahibe is a unique and quickly developing real estate market, known for its stunning beaches, relaxed lifestyle, and increasing popularity among tourists and expats. Before jumping into a purchase, take time to understand Bayahibe’s specific market conditions.
Consider factors such as:
Property demand: The region sees a steady influx of tourists, which makes vacation rentals profitable.
Appreciation potential: With ongoing development and infrastructure improvements, property values in Bayahibe are expected to rise.
Community vibe: Bayahibe maintains a small-town feel, and it’s essential to consider if this relaxed lifestyle aligns with your long-term plans.
Working with a local real estate professional who understands Bayahibe’s nuances can provide insights into which areas are prime for investment and help you set realistic expectations.

2. Choose Between New Developments and Resale Properties
In Bayahibe, you’ll find a mix of new developments and resale properties. Each option comes with distinct advantages and considerations.
New Developments: These properties often come with modern amenities, flexible financing options, and the chance to customize interiors before construction is complete. Many developers also offer interest-free payment plans, which can make new developments an attractive choice. However, buying pre-construction requires a level of trust in the developer’s track record.
Resale Properties: Purchasing a resale property means that the home or condo is ready for immediate occupancy, ideal if you’re looking to move in or start earning rental income right away. With resale properties, you can inspect the building quality firsthand, and the buying process is often quicker.
Deciding which option suits you best depends on your timeline, investment goals, and comfort level with new projects.

4. Understand the Dominican Property Purchase Process
The process of buying property in the Dominican Republic is relatively straightforward, but it’s essential to understand each step to avoid unexpected delays. Here’s a simplified outline of what to expect:
1. Property Reservation: Once you find a property, you typically pay a reservation fee (often $3,000 to $5,000 USD) to take the listing off the market.
2. Contract Review and Signing: Your attorney will review the purchase contract and ensure it’s legally binding and in your best interests. This process usually takes two to four weeks. Note: legally binding contracts in the Dominican Republic are written in Spanish.
3. Initial Payment: After signing, a deposit (typically 20-25% of the property price) is due. For new developments, the remainder is often paid in installments during construction, sometimes interest-free.
4. Final Closing and Payment: For resale properties, the closing process can take as little as two weeks, while new developments follow the construction schedule.

5. Factor in Additional Costs and Local Taxes
While property prices in Bayahibe are competitive, it’s essential to budget for additional costs associated with your purchase. Some of the typical expenses include:
Legal fees: Your attorney’s fees, often calculated as a percentage of the purchase price.
Title registration and transfer tax: Generally around 3% of the property value (paid when the title is ready to be transferred in your name- almost immediately for a resale and upon delivery for an under-construction unit)
Property taxes: Annual property tax applies to properties valued above a specific threshold, but rates are lower than many other countries.
These costs are part of any real estate investment, so understanding them from the outset will help you avoid surprises and ensure that your investment remains within budget.
